The Past vs. The Present

Just a decade ago, battery technology was a relatively stagnant field. Our options were limited to bulky lead-acid batteries, nickel-cadmium (Ni-Cd), and lithium-ion (Li-ion), which were the gold standard for portable electronics. But in recent years, a perfect storm of innovation, research, and investment has transformed the landscape. New technologies like lithium-iron-phosphate (LiFePO4), solid-state batteries, and the likes of graphene and sodium-ion batteries have emerged, each promising greater efficiency, longer lifespan, and reduced environmental impact.

Electric Vehicles: The Battery-Driven Revolution

One of the most significant beneficiaries of advances in battery technology is the electric vehicle (EV) industry. As governments worldwide crack down on emissions and push for cleaner transportation, EVs are becoming increasingly popular. With the likes of Tesla, Nissan, and Volkswagen leading the charge, EV sales are skyrocketing. But what’s driving this shift? Improved battery technology, of course! EV batteries now offer ranges of up to 500 miles, faster charging times, and more affordable prices, making them a viable alternative to gas-guzzling vehicles.

Beyond Electric Cars: The Battery-Powered Future

But battery technology is not just limited to transportation. Advances in energy storage are also transforming the way we power our homes, businesses, and industries. Renewable energy sources like solar and wind power are becoming more prevalent, but they require a reliable and efficient way to store excess energy for later use. That’s where advanced battery technologies like flow batteries, redox batteries, and even hydrogen fuel cells come in – each offering a unique solution to the energy storage conundrum.

The Future of Battery Technology: What’s Next?

So, what can we expect from the future of battery technology? The answer lies in the realm of innovation and collaboration. Researchers are working tirelessly to develop new materials, architectures, and designs that can improve battery performance, reduce costs, and enhance safety. Some of the most promising areas of research include:

* Solid-state batteries: Replacing the liquid electrolyte with a solid material, potentially leading to higher energy density, faster charging, and improved safety.

* Graphene and nanotechnology: Using these materials to create ultra-efficient electrodes, membranes, and other components that can boost battery performance.

* Sodium-ion batteries: A cheaper, more abundant alternative to lithium-ion batteries, with the potential to power everything from smartphones to electric vehicles.
